Illinois permits victims of domestic violence to file for protective orders, restraining the actions and movements of their abuser so they cannot get close to them or even contact them. You may also be entitled to spousal support or child support if the abuser is removed from the home. We can help you explore these options and your eligibility.
Getting a restraining order can be more difficult than many people realize. Because these legal, court-enforced orders restrain another person’s freedom of movement, a DuPage County judge will require a preponderance of evidence and a solid argument in favor of the order. Our attorneys help you gather the evidence required for your order of protection and craft strong arguments in your favor.
If you are in a truly dangerous situation, we can also petition the court for an ex-parte restraining order, meaning that the court issues the order without first informing the other party. These temporary measures can give you the time and distance you need to find a safer living situation and take more permanent steps to protect yourself and your children.

Emergency Protection Orders
If you are living with someone who has been violent towards you or your children, it is important to get protection as soon as possible because you likely do not know when they will be triggered next or what they will be triggered by. We help clients obtain emergency court orders to prevent further harm. These orders can restrict contact, remove an abuser from the home, and provide immediate relief while longer-term solutions are pursued.
Hearings For Extended Protection
When a temporary order isn’t enough, we represent clients during full hearings to secure longer-term protection. Our focus is on building strong cases supported by facts, evidence, and your personal experience.
